Lot 808

Stately Doll`s House, 1895 Magnificent doll`s house from Cartagena, Spain, with 10 rooms and hallway, each room with parquet floor (all different patterns), electric light and bell (110 V), opening doors and glazed windows. Panelled entrance, first floor hall way and staircase, family chapel with altar, study with library, lumber room, kitchen with sink and stove, bathroom with ceramic basins and tub, water closet and shower, dining room with Art-Nouveau furniture, salon with baroque furniture and silk wall-covering, nursery, bedroom, dressing room. - Exclusive furnishing and fittings: miniature oil paintings (some signed and dated), finely carved furniture, porcelain tableware, accessories made of filigree soft-metal, small sculptures, bird cage, mirrors, painted ceilings in the salon, chapel and dining room, velvet curtains, blankets and many more details. 2 bisque head dolls with glass eyes and 2 bisque head dolls: doll`s house gentleman and chef. Size: 71 x 22 x 62 in.! Some balconies are restored, exterior probably repainted many years ago. Otherwise in good and all original condition. A unique piece - extremely rare and beautiful.
